Z Hotels opens fourth London hotel
Z Hotels has opened a hotel in Shoreditch, its fourth in London and sixth in the UK.
Called ‘Z Shoreditch’, the 111-room hotel is located in The Bower, a new quarter near Old Street which will also include offices, restaurants and retail units.
The hotel, which promises an ‘urbanite stay’ experience, has rooms from £59 per night.
Bedrooms feature the latest 48-inch LED HD TVs with a full selection of Sky Sports and Sky Movies at no extra cost, power showers, bespoke hand-crafted beds, luxury bed linen and free wifi throughout the hotel.
Since launching in 2011 with its flagship hotel in Soho, the brand has expanded rapidly and now also has properties in Liverpool and Glasgow.
